Zurich Film Festival (ZFF) has added 12 Gala Premieres to its lineup, including the world premieres of German-Swiss drama Eurotrash and Albanian boxing drama Blood Money.

From German filmmaker Frauke Finsterwalder, Eurotrash follows a writer who realises that he and his wealthy family are the worst kind of people, so sets off with his terminally ill and hopelessly drunk mother on a road trip through Switzerland. It is produced by Tobias Walker and Philipp Worm for Germany’s Walker Worm Film, with DCM Film Distribution to release in Germany.

Enkelejd Lluca’s Blood Money follows an ex-convict who is thrown into a brutal underground fighting arena by a charming gambler desperate for one last big score. Dritan Huqi produces for Albania’s On Film Production.

The festival has selected a series of films heading to Zurich from other festivals, including four titles from Venice’s main competition: Danny Boyle’s Ink, Florian Zeller’s Bunker starring Penelope Cruz and Javier Bardem, Ali Asgari’s Iranian feature A Bit Of Light, and Mario Bechis’ historical drama Back To Buenos Aires.

Further Gala Premieres include Jordan Firstman’s buzzy Cannes Un Certain Regard title Club Kid about a party promoter who is forced to care for a 10-year-old son he never knew he had; and Lauren Miller Rogen’s Toronto selection Babies, a family comedy about a couple whose lives are turned upside down when a friend and her toddler move in with them.

“With these 12 additional Gala Premieres, we are bringing outstanding voices and stories from different parts of the world to Zurich,” said Reta Guetg, Zurich Film Festival director.

The full ZFF programme will be published on Wednesday, September 9. The festival will run from September 24-October 4.
